True ... but there will be a lot of moving parts with all of the coaching changes. Each team with a departing coach will have a 30-day window for players to leave. So theres going to be a lot of signings after ESD.

Roster preservation is a big reason why I think a lot of in-season firings happened a month before the season ended. Waiting to fire in late November is no longer a good idea.
